Definitions of heterodactylous word
- adjective heterodactylous having the first and fourth toes directed backward, and the second and third forward, as in trogons. 1
- adjective heterodactylous having or relating to heterodactyl feet 0
- adjective heterodactylous (zoology) Having the first and second toes turned backward, as in the trogons. 0

Origin of heterodactylous
First appearance:
before 1850 One of the 32% newest English words
First recorded in 1850-55; hetero- + -dactylous
